Stamford Divers Help Whirlwind Win 4th Straight YMCA Title

NEW CANAAN, Conn. – New Canaan's Whirlwind Diving won its fourth straight YMCA Nationals Championship recently in Fort Lauderdale, Fla.

Fifteen divers from the 22-member team, which is based out of the New Canaan YMCA, earned medals for Whirlwind, which is coached by Joe Somma. The meet featured 91 divers from five states. Whirlwind won the Junior 1 Region championships and also performed well at the Junior East Nationals.

Divers who won at least one medal for Whirlwind were Allie Courtney (Wilton), Andrew Bologna (Greenwich), Annabelle Pollack (Greenwich), Anne Farley (New Canaan), Cameron Rhind (New Canaan), Genevieve Angerame (Orange), Jake Bowtell (Darien), Kevin Bradley (Norwalk), Kirsten Parkinson (Stamford), Kylie Towbin (New Canaan), Owen Stevens (Darien), Rachel Burston (Stamford), Sean Burston (Stamford), Timmy Luz (Darien), and Tom Kalinowski (New Canaan).

Courtney, Rhind, Bowtell (silver and bronze), Bradley, Parkinson, , Rachel Burston (gold and silver) and Kalinowski were double-medalists. Bologna, Angerame (twobronze), Towbin (bronze), Stevens (three silver), Sean Burns (gold and two bronze) and Luz  (silver and bronze) each won three medals.

The Burston siblings, Sean and Rachel, each earned one of the coveted automatic berths to Junior Nationals this summer with their gold medal performances.

Other members of Whirlwind’s YMCA National Team who contributed to the team victory are Claire Ross (New Canaan), Sophia Rapp (Weston), Caleigh Kupersmith (Greenwich), Ariana Ross (New Canaan), Kyla Pech (Darien), Kyle O'Donnell (Darien), and Tanner Blank (Westport).

Topping off this great team performance was the celebration of Allie Coleman, Whirlwind’s Associate Diving Director. Coleman was honored with the prestigious Robert "Moose" Moss award given to the coach, athlete, or administrator who embodies the values of the YMCA, and best encourages the development and growth of the sport of diving.
